Transaction 8017966eac0febca65000671125fc44adb542a01c41c1463a34144e19e689d28
1 Input
1 Output
-
8017966eac0febca65000671125fc44adb542a01c41c1463a34144e19e689d28:0
- value
- 4067
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bbaa29d1408f5627d74ecf5abdf5562203581dfd842305232323f4cf9f99d1e4
- address
- bc1phw4zn52q3atz046weadtma2kygp4s80ass3s2gery06vl8ue68jq92j84g